When it comes to improving the best portable speakers, manufacturers do not need to add new Whizzy features: all they need to do is make them stronger, make them sound better and make them last longer. And the new position 6 and Flip 7 of JBL deliver the three counts, and finally they are official, since they have previously leaked, it was officially revealed in China.
The main function here is the AI Sound Boost of JBL, which is designed to optimize the sound configuration and, in particular, to allow it to raise the strongest speaker without having an unwanted distortion. That feature is already in the JBL XTREME 4, which we have tasted and enjoyed immensely.
JBL FLIP 7 and CHARGE 6: Key characteristics and prices
Both speakers have an IP68 rating for water and dust resistance, and come with a longer battery duration than before: up to 16 hours for flip and 28 hours for load. These figures are based on the use of the BOOST function of game time, which adjusts the EQ to obtain a few additional reproduction hours.
There is the same Bluetooth support on each speaker (5.4) and both have aircraft for multiple speakers connections. There are six color options: black, blue, white, red, camouflage and purple, and its USB-C connectors allow you to reproduce high resolution audio without loss.
Both speakers will be sent from April 6, 2025. Flip 7 has an official price of $ 149 and position 6 is $ 199; We are waiting for the details of the prices of the United Kingdom and Australia. But the US price is a slight increase over current models: the launch price of Flip 6 was $ 129.95 / £ 129.99 (around AU $ 175) and position 5 was $ 179 / £ 159 / AU $ 229.
